## Deployment

Heads up: the old cron jobs on the Brindlehook box are gone. Everything now runs through the Loomway workflow engine, so if a nightly job misses, check the Loomway run history instead of poking at crontab — there's nothing there anymore. Retries are automatic (three attempts, backoff), and failures page on-call, so you mostly just need to know where to look. The deployment reads its settings at startup, and the current values are as follows.

config for hawip-bahop:
[fendor]
host = fendor.paliqworks.corp
user = fendor_svc
database = fendor_prod

Welcome, plugin folks! Snapgrove (our UI snapshot-testing service) runs in three environments: sandbox, staging, and prod. Sandbox is where your plugin should live until it stops mangling baselines — it resets nightly, so don't store anything precious there. Staging mirrors prod's renderer versions but with looser rate limits, which makes it great for diff-heavy test suites. Prod is invite-only for plugins; ping the platform crew when you're ready. Each environment reads its own config bundle, and sandbox currently ships with these values:

config for yadup-yahop:
OLIAX_LOG_LEVEL=error
OLIAX_METRICS_HOST=metrics.oliax.qirvanlabs.internal
OLIAX_POOL_SIZE=32

Context: Ardenfell line margins slipped three points over two quarters. Drivers: input steel costs, aggressive discounting at the Westmoor branch, and a stale price book. Proposal: uplift list prices four percent, tighten discount authority to regional level, sunset the two lowest-margin SKUs. Risk: volume loss at Halverton accounts, estimated under two percent. Decision requested at Thursday's review. Modelling assumptions are in the appendix pack. The commercial reasoning leadership wants kept close is noted directly below.

board note of tajop-yajof: The finance team signed off on a budget of $77.6 million for Project Pramir.

09:41 — Quillgate audit-log viewer returned empty pages after the index migration. Root cause: pagination cursor schema mismatch. Rolled back reader pods; service restored 09:58. Forward fix merged and tagged for the next cut. Release manager: verify the pinned artifact against the token below.

build token for tajeg-bajep: htk14_409ba9df6b8acb